El primer estudio de ADN de mamuts descubiertos en Santa Lucía revela que un linaje desconocido habitó la cuenca de México
La investigación, una colaboración entre el INAH y la UNAM, es la primera en recuperar ADN antiguo de mamuts que habitaron latitudes tropicales

One mother for two species via obligate cross-species cloning in ants - Nature
In a case of obligate cross-species cloning, female ants of Messor ibericus need to clone males of Messor structor to obtain sperm for producing the worker caste, resulting in males from the same mother having distinct genomes and morphologies.
